Game Story
Houston overwhelms Texas State 64-3
Houston defeated Texas State 64-3 in Week 4 of the 2016 regular slate, finishing with a 563-142 edge in total yards, and scoring 3 passing touchdowns and 5 rushing touchdowns.
Houston set the terms early in a game that finished 64-3. Ty Cummings 31 Yd Field Goal came with {'seconds': 6, 'minutes': 2} left in the first quarter, giving Houston the first major swing.
Houston's box score carried the story: 563 total yards, 243 rushing yards, and 320 passing yards. Texas State finished with 142 total yards, including 33 on the ground and 109 through the air.
Houston converted 7-14 on third down, went 3-3 on fourth down, the turnover count was 0-1, Houston led 43-3 at halftime. The explosive highlight was D'Eriq King 48 Yd pass from Greg Ward Jr. (Ty Cummings Kick).
